In this episode of Red Army Radio, host Francis Brazeau delves into the crucial topic of CVOR (Commercial Vehicle Operator’s Registration) compliance with two key members of the Tomlinson team: Mathew Lavallee, Tomlinson's CVOR/Fleet Compliance Advisor, and Rod Oattes, a 26-year veteran in the trucking division and recent recipient of the Eastern Ontario Driver of the Year award for 2024. Together, they explore the intricacies of maintaining a strong CVOR rating, the importance of safety in the trucking industry, and the benefits of a culture of pride and professionalism within Tomlinson. This episode offers a valuable insight into the efforts that go into keeping Tomlinson’s fleet safe, compliant, and operating at the highest standards.

Episode Highlights:

  • Introduction to Mathew Lavallee (CVOR/Fleet Compliance Advisor) and Rod Oattes (26-year trucking veteran and 2024 Eastern Ontario Driver of the Year).
  • Explanation of what a CVOR is and its significance in commercial vehicle operations in Ontario.
  • Discussion of Tomlinson's recent achievement of an excellent carrier rating and its rarity in the industry.
  • Changes in trucking culture, including a shift towards safety and proactive vehicle maintenance.
  • The role of senior drivers in mentoring and guiding new team members.
  • The impact of a strong CVOR on daily operations and the potential consequences of non-compliance.
  • Interactions with Ministry of Transportation (MTO) officers at weigh scales, emphasizing professionalism and respect.
  • The company's commitment to maintaining clean and well-maintained vehicles and the positive effect that it has on the public's perception.
  • Rod Oattes’ recognition as Eastern Ontario Driver of the Year and the criteria used for the award.
  • Advice for aspiring truck drivers, emphasizing the importance of choosing a company that values its employees and offers mentorship opportunities.
  • The benefits of Tomlinson's in-house training programs, specifically a new program on the horizon for driver certification renewals.
  • An overview of Tomlinson’s Super Load program and its capabilities in moving large and oversized equipment.
  • The difference between public sector and private sector approaches to safety and efficiency.
  • The importance of proactive measures, continuous improvement, and networking within the trucking industry.

Key Takeaways:

  • "The CVOR...is basically the right to operate commercial vehicles...on our Ontario roadways." - Mathew
  • "We obtained an excellent carrier rating... [less than] 0.01% of all carriers" - Mathew
  • "Now [we’re] leaning more towards the safety end of it. Get your loads, but stay safe." - Rod
  • "Without that high standard of CVOR, then you've got trucks sitting." - Rod
  • "Every clean inspection gives us points...we want those inspections." - Mathew
  • "Amongst maybe 150,000 drivers, he was picked to be in on top of that." - Mathew on Rod's Driver of the Year award.
  • "Try and pick one that's willing to stand behind their new employees...these are the guys that have the experience. They're there to help out." - Rod
  • "Tomlinson is proud. We are not only able to do superloads, we are also able to teach and train people into acquiring a superload certification." - Mathew
  • “Status quo will not keep us where we're at.” - Mathew
  • “It’s not just driving for yourself anymore, it’s driving for the people around you now.” - Rod
